The Rise of Mobile MMORPGs
As smartphones become more powerful, mobile MMORPGs have emerged as a significant player in the gaming industry. Titles like Lineage 2 Revolution and Black Desert Mobile have set new standards for what gamers can expect from mobile experiences. These games offer rich graphics, intricate storylines, and robust player interactions, making them more than just time-killers.
Comparing Mobile MMORPGs and PC Games
When it comes to games like Clash of Clans, players often wonder about the differences in gameplay and experience between mobile and PC. Here's a brief comparison:
Feature | Mobile MMORPGs | PC MMORPGs |
---|---|---|
Accessibility | Available anywhere, anytime | Usually requires a desktop |
Control Mechanics | Touch controls (may limit precision) | Mouse and keyboard (more precise) |
Graphical Fidelity | Improved but can be limited | Typically higher with more detail |
Community Interaction | In-game chats, social media linkage | Guilds, forums, and more complex ecosystems |

The Impact of Mobile Games on the Overall Gaming Market
As mobile games continue to gain traction, they are fundamentally altering the landscape of not only gaming culture but also the business model of game development. Companies are increasingly focusing on "freemium" models, where games are free to play but offer in-game purchases. This shift allows a broader audience to engage while creating revenue streams that support ongoing development.
Challenges Faced by MMORPGs on Mobile Platforms
Despite their popularity, mobile MMORPGs do face challenges:
- Battery Drain: Intensive graphics and ongoing connections can quickly deplete battery life.
- Data Usage: Regular updates and in-game activities can consume a substantial amount of mobile data.
- Control Limitations: Touchscreen controls might not offer the precision players are accustomed to with PC games.
